阿里云服务器的唯一标识通常指的是 实例 ID(Instance ID)。
1. 实例 ID(Instance ID)
- 定义:每个在阿里云上创建的云服务器 ECS(Elastic Compute Service)实例都会被分配一个全局唯一的标识符,称为 实例 ID,格式如
i-bp1g6zv0ce8oghu7****。 - 特点:
- 全局唯一,不可重复。
- 在整个阿里云平台中具有唯一性。
- 用于 API 调用、控制台管理、监控、日志关联等场景。
- 查看方式:
- 登录 阿里云 ECS 控制台
- 进入“实例与镜像” > “实例”
- 每台服务器列表中会显示其对应的 实例 ID
2. 其他相关唯一标识(补充)
虽然实例 ID 是最主要的唯一标识,但在特定场景下也可能涉及其他标识:
| 标识类型 | 说明 |
|---|---|
| 私有 IP 地址 | 在 VPC 内唯一,但可变更,不推荐作为长期唯一标识 |
| 公网 IP 地址 | 可能变化(尤其是按量付费实例),不具备持久唯一性 |
| MAC 地址 | 虚拟网卡的 MAC 地址,可能随网络配置变化 |
| 主机名(Hostname) | 用户可自定义,非唯一 |
| 序列号(Serial Number) | 可通过实例元数据获取,适用于操作系统内部识别硬件,格式如 cbf-xxx,由虚拟化层生成 |
| Image ID / Snapshot ID | 镜像或快照的唯一标识,不用于实例本身 |
3. 如何获取实例 ID?
方法一:通过控制台
- 登录 阿里云 ECS 控制台
- 找到目标实例,第一列即为 实例 ID
方法二:通过实例内部查询(元数据服务)
在 ECS 实例内部执行命令:
curl http://100.100.100.200/latest/meta-data/instance-id
该命令会返回当前实例的实例 ID。
⚠️ 注意:此功能依赖于阿里云元数据服务,需确保网络可达
100.100.100.200
总结
✅ 阿里云服务器最权威、最常用的唯一标识是:实例 ID(Instance ID)
建议在开发、运维、自动化脚本中使用实例 ID 来识别和管理 ECS 实例。
云计算